@vuejs_ru

Страница 35 из 3900
Евгений
13.12.2016
18:27:22
хочется нового пощупать, хотя и сублим полностью устраивает))

Stanislav
13.12.2016
18:28:26
у меня пока сублим только прижился
Я с саблайма на VSCode ушел. Теперь саблайм только для быстрого редактирования

Евгений
13.12.2016
18:29:26
щас VSCode открою, поковыряю)

Artur
13.12.2016
18:40:37
Кста, ребят, а есть няшная поддержка .vue в VSCode? та пара расширений которые находятся не тащут автокомплит в js вроде как..

Google
Stanislav
13.12.2016
18:57:48
У меня такое стоит

Не помню, вроде работает

2.1.6 зарелизилось

Кстати, а есть уже бот, который релизы шлет

?

Сашка
14.12.2016
04:05:27
Кстати, а есть уже бот, который релизы шлет
Да ну. С такой скоростью разработки его все мьютить будут за заспамливание мессенджера

Stanislav
14.12.2016
05:02:12
Ну, это нормально) У меня все в телеге замьютино. Мне кажется, оно так и работает :)

Alex
14.12.2016
05:57:12
что-то они совсем минорными версиями всё стали ломать) одно починили, другое сломали

никто не разбирался ещё как правильно лоадеры подключать если в vue-файле сборная солянка

?

Igor
14.12.2016
06:23:19
А такой вопрос, прочитал главу про v-for, там авторы предлагают использовать :key whenever possible. Но я так и не понял его смысла. Можете объяснить, пожалуйста?

Alex
14.12.2016
06:27:07
это поможет ему переиспользовать существующие элементы

а не грохать и рендерить весь список заново

Google
Alex
14.12.2016
06:27:18
если данные поменяются

Alexey
14.12.2016
07:03:48
По моему как раз vue старается всё по-максимуму переиспользовать, а через кей можно указать, что этот элемент требует перерисовки

Alex
14.12.2016
07:24:42
Ну так у меня не шаблон, я проект потихоньку переношу

но кажется разобрался наконец!

Stanislav
14.12.2016
07:40:07
Ну так у меня не шаблон, я проект потихоньку переношу
я к тому, что можно в шаблоне подсмотреть, если я правильно понял, о чем речь.

Alex
14.12.2016
07:41:22
да, можно) просто думал вдруг тут быстрее подсмотреть можно ?

Stanislav
14.12.2016
08:44:52
Ребят, а кто как/откуда берет id'шники для for, когда пилит свой input?

Alex
14.12.2016
08:46:43
У меня обычно id в приходящих данных есть

для некоторых случаев генерирую через uuid

Stanislav
14.12.2016
11:22:34
Ребят, а для в computed свойствах можно вызвать функцию из methods?

Alex
14.12.2016
11:22:49
что значит в свойствах

в computed можно использовать функции из methods

Stanislav
14.12.2016
11:24:12
? ? ? Alex ? ? ?
14.12.2016
11:24:21
this.someFunction()

Stanislav
14.12.2016
11:24:46
Cannot read property 'myFunc' of undefined

? ? ? Alex ? ? ?
14.12.2016
11:25:06
консольни this

Stanislav
14.12.2016
11:26:40
this на месте

Alex
14.12.2016
11:26:59
покажи код)

Google
Stanislav
14.12.2016
11:27:05
Ладно, пардон, я поищу, видимо мой косяк. Спасибо

Alex
14.12.2016
11:37:32
@c01nd01r https://jsfiddle.net/pcpg8hrx/1/

Stanislav
14.12.2016
11:38:13
Ну да, херня какая-то... Спасибо

Alex
14.12.2016
11:39:02
В консоли ошибки есть?

Stanislav
14.12.2016
11:57:38
Пардон, это я промахнулся. Очепятка.

Доку по TypeScript завезли https://vuejs.org/v2/guide/typescript.html

Dmitry
14.12.2016
14:38:05
на ангуляр совсем похоже)

Alex
14.12.2016
14:46:57
И перевод этой страницы уже почти завезли

А кто-нибудь ощутил плюсы от использования TS?

Не с вью может, а вообще

Dmitry
14.12.2016
14:58:19
я на angular 2 его юзаю, идет хорошо

но, на самом деле, толку не так уж и много, если почестному, да немного удобней, но не более того

Alex
14.12.2016
14:58:51
Ну там другого варианта нет. Надо юзать. Документацию под жс до сих пор не написали

Вот и я думаю что не нужен он

Dmitry
14.12.2016
15:01:16
вот допилят js и отпадет тайпскрипт

Alex
14.12.2016
15:01:59
Для проверки типов мне кажется flow интересен. В комментариях можно типы указывать ничего не ломая

Не пробовал ещё, пока лишь изучаю)

Dmitry
14.12.2016
15:34:30
это flow?

Google
andretshurotshka?❄️кде
14.12.2016
15:34:51
это flow

Dmitry
14.12.2016
15:35:26
такой же как ts :) там есть интерфейсы?

andretshurotshka?❄️кде
14.12.2016
15:35:43
у flow вывод типов лучше

Alex
14.12.2016
15:39:38
Это не стандарт, а отдельную плюшку пилят

Это код не валидный, но я сказал что там в комментариях можно указывать и ничего не ломать

https://flowtype.org/blog/2015/02/20/Flow-Comments.html

Admin
ERROR: S client not available

Stanislav
14.12.2016
16:35:44
Это, короче, типа линтера, но для типов

Чё т я попробовал, но для Vue типов он не нашел, хотя они есть

Ну и js надо в отдельные файлы выносить

Alex
14.12.2016
16:52:24
Ну да) только ты сам себе линтер) автоматики нет, только на проверке подскажет посветит

почему в отдельные

Stanislav
14.12.2016
17:10:48
Вроде в vue не работает

В файлах vue

Alex
14.12.2016
17:11:29
должно работать

можно хоть сборную солянку устроить внутри vue-файлов

Stanislav
14.12.2016
17:12:03
А flow будет работать?

Alex
14.12.2016
17:13:27
да что угодно можно настроить, там просто надо настроить как vue-loader обрабатывать секции должен

любую цепочку лоадеров задать можно

сам сегодня разбирался

Google
Alex
14.12.2016
17:13:51
догнал наконец как

Igor
14.12.2016
17:51:45
посмотрел какие варианты предлагает flow, и что-то слабо понравилось — из всех способов только многострочные комментарии перед функциями имеют смысл и не захламляют код.

но тогда уж легче использовать jsdoc и ide типа webstorm

MVP
14.12.2016
17:55:46
Поясните плз - mixins они только на события life cycle компонента влияют или с помощью них можно что то вроде общего сервиса использовать?

Типо делаем миксин со всякими utility функциями и используем в других компонентах

Так мона?

Alex
14.12.2016
18:00:37
Примеси (mixins) - это гибкий инструмент повторного использования кода в компонентах Vue. Объект примеси может содержать любые опции компонентов. При использовании компонентом примеси, все опции примеси “подмешиваются” к собственным опциям компонента.

все что заблагорассудится можно подмешать)

MVP
14.12.2016
18:01:30
Тоесть расширить methods объект можно?

Alex
14.12.2016
18:01:49
и методы можно

https://ru.vuejs.org/v2/guide/mixins.html

в первом примере и метод добавляют и хук жизненного цикла компонента

Alex
14.12.2016
18:20:53
Новую главу про Vue + TypeScript уже и перевели и выложили на сайт тем временем

Stanislav
14.12.2016
18:50:45
? супер

но тогда уж легче использовать jsdoc и ide типа webstorm
VSCode тоже в JSDoc хорошо умеет с плагином, кстати

MVP
14.12.2016
19:00:51
и методы можно
да работает спасибо

Страница 35 из 3900